WebEarthquake Intensity—What controls the shaking you feel? 57,189 views Oct 27, 2016 IRIS-USGS collaboration Although often confused with each other, INTENSITY describes what … WebTo determine the intensity of an earthquake, reports are collected about what people felt and how much damage was done. The reports are then used to assign intensity ratings to regions where the earthquake was felt. Intensity of Shaking Depends on … See more WebJan 13, 2024 · The intensity is a number (written as a Roman numeral) describing the severity of an earthquake in terms of its effects on the earth’s surface and on humans and their structures. There are many intensities for an earthquake, depending on where you are, unlike the magnitude, which is one number for each earthquake.
